Pepsin and Trypsin are enzymes. At what pH do they have the highest rate of reaction?

Answer:

It has an optimum pH of about 1.5. Trypsin's optimum pH is about 8.

Explanation:

This active trypsin acts with the other two principal digestive proteinases — pepsin and chymotrypsin — to break down dietary protein into peptides and amino acids. These amino acids are essential for muscle growth, hormone production and other important bodily functions.
